Output 65ef765770f6352ca473aece8323c17fa1846a5edf40fd0103f6c8babbec1bf4:10

value
359483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6592a1a1e3fa64769c72150f8977d7feb75bd39 OP_EQUAL
address
3KmnXnHMPZk2dF4DKK6wJFXqw5G8UR5CN6
transaction
65ef765770f6352ca473aece8323c17fa1846a5edf40fd0103f6c8babbec1bf4
spent
true